Programa em c de maior elemento

525 palavras 3 páginas
1ª Lista de Exercícios – Introdução a Computação II –
Profª Dra. Vanessa Rolnik
1. Escreva um algoritmo que leia um vetor contendo dez números inteiros e retorne o maior valor, que deve ser calculado em uma função. Implemente o algoritmo em linguagem C.
2. Escreva um algoritmo que contenha um procedimento que calcule e imprima o quociente e o resto entre dois inteiros. Implemente o algoritmo em linguagem C.
3. Escreva um programa em C que:
a) Possua uma estrutura chamada aluno com os seguintes elementos:
i.
Nome (string) ii. Número USP (long int) iii. Média Final (float)
b) Tenha um menu que permita realizar as seguintes operações
i.
Entrar com dados dos alunos; ii. Mostrar dados de todos alunos ordenados de acordo com o valor das médias finais; iii.
Sair.
OBSERVAÇÕES:
Procurar dados do aluno através de seu número USP
Entrar com os dados de 5 alunos para teste
4. Faça análise por operações primitivas e a análise assintótica (notação “O”) dos seguintes fragmentos de programas:

5. Faça a análise assintótica (notação “O”) de um procedimento que multiplica duas matrizes quadradas e
.
6. O que significa dizer que uma função g(n) é O(f(n))?
7. Qual algoritmo você prefere: um algoritmo que requer n² passos ou um que requer
Justifique.

passos?

8. Dadas n variáveis booleanas deseja-se imprimir todas as possíveis combinações de valores lógicoas que elas podem assumir. Por exemplo, se n = 2, haverá quatro possibilidades: verdadeiro/verdadeiro, verdadeiro/falso, falso/verdadeiro e falso/falso. Escreva um procedimento para executar tal tarefa. Qual a ordem de grandeza da complexidade na notação “O”.
9. Suponha um algoritmo A e um algoritmo B com funções de complexidade ( ) e ( )
, respectivamente. Determine quais são os valores de n pertencentes ao conjunto dos números naturais para os quais A leva menos tempo para executar do que B.
10. Implemente três algoritmos apresentados nos Programas 1.3, 1.4 e 2.8 (pag 8, pag 9 e pag

Relacionados

  • MATRIZES
    1675 palavras | 7 páginas
  • Exercicios
    5872 palavras | 24 páginas
  • algortimo
    4951 palavras | 20 páginas
  • java
    1739 palavras | 7 páginas
  • Banco de dados
    3181 palavras | 13 páginas
  • matriz e vetores
    1697 palavras | 7 páginas
  • Lista1 Programa Ao
    2185 palavras | 9 páginas
  • Exercicio de Estrutura de Dados
    74646 palavras | 299 páginas
  • ilhkjashf djashd
    1731 palavras | 7 páginas
  • Algoritmo
    1554 palavras | 7 páginas